Structurally integrated antennas

Our team provides expertise in antenna design and qualification, with a focus on structurally integrated antenna solutions for aircraft antennas. We possess in-depth knowledge of broadband phased array antennas, including beam steering capabilities, as well as smart arrays for mitigating interference and addressing antenna aperture deformations. Additionally, we offer radome modelling and analysis, utilising computational tools to predict antenna performance on aircraft and satellites, and have measurement capabilities for antennas and radomes.

NLR can support you with:

  • Structurally integrated antennas for your aircraft or satellite.
  • Aerodynamic low profile and/or conformal antenna solutions for aero structures.
  • Solutions to compensate for in-flight antenna aperture deformation.
  • Solutions to mitigate RF interference.
  • High-gain antenna solutions for airborne satellite communication.
  • Antenna development, from design to qualification.
  • Characterisation of installed antenna performance.
